Climate Change: The Risk to Your Well-being

Our planet’s climate is undergoing significant shifts, and this has direct and concerning implications for human health. When considering climate change and your health, the issue of rising heat emerges as one of the most immediate and dangerous aspects of this global phenomenon. It’s clear that the environmental emergency we face is, fundamentally, a health emergency too.

The United Kingdom’s climate, for instance, is becoming noticeably warmer. This involves warmer overall temperatures, alongside shifts towards drier summers and wetter winters. These changes are not merely statistical; they translate into tangible alterations in our daily environment.

Extreme Heat on the Rise

One of the most immediate and dangerous results is the increase in extreme heat events. Heatwaves are becoming more frequent, lasting longer, and reaching higher temperatures than in the past.

Fueling Hotter Temperatures

This escalation is directly linked to human activities, particularly the burning of fossil fuels. When we burn these fuels, greenhouse gases like carbon dioxide are released, trapping more warmth in our atmosphere.

A Clear Link to Heatwaves

Scientific studies examining extreme weather events have overwhelmingly found that human-caused climate change makes heat waves much more probable and more intense. Indeed, many recent record-breaking hot spells are attributed to this warming trend.

Heat’s Direct Health Hazard

Higher temperatures significantly increase the risk of heat-related illnesses. These range from milder conditions like heat exhaustion to severe and potentially fatal heatstroke.

Impact on Vital Systems

Extreme heat places considerable stress on the body’s systems, especially the cardiovascular (heart and blood vessel) system. Consequently, heatwaves can lead to a rise in heart attacks and strokes.

Amplifying Respiratory Issues

Heat can also worsen existing respiratory problems, making breathing more difficult for individuals with conditions like asthma or chronic obstructive pulmonary disease (COPD).

A Deadly Outcome

Tragically, extreme heat contributes to a rise in fatalities. Thousands of extra deaths have been recorded during hot periods, particularly in urban areas where temperatures can be even higher due to the built environment.

Future Heat Risks

Predictions indicate a substantial future increase in heat-related deaths if significant actions are not taken to reduce emissions and adapt to warmer conditions. Without adequate preparedness, the number of fatalities linked to heat could climb dramatically.

Air pollution remains a major environmental risk to health. It’s a complex mix of harmful substances, including tiny particles (particulate matter), nitrogen dioxide, and ozone.

Climate’s Role in Air Quality

Climate change can exacerbate episodes of poor air quality. Changes in weather patterns can trap pollutants, and higher temperatures can increase the formation of ground-level ozone through chemical reactions involving other pollutants and sunlight. Wildfires, intensified by hotter and drier conditions, also release vast amounts of harmful smoke and particles.

The Combined Health Burden

When extreme heat and air pollution occur together, their negative health impacts can be amplified. The combination can put even greater stress on the respiratory and cardiovascular systems, worsening existing illnesses and increasing the risk of severe outcomes.

Strain on Healthcare

Episodes of extreme heat and worsening air quality place considerable pressure on healthcare services. Hospitals often see a surge in admissions and emergency visits during these times, straining resources and staff.

Vulnerable Groups at Higher Risk

Certain segments of the population are particularly susceptible to the health impacts of climate change, including heat and air pollution.

Identifying the Most Vulnerable

Older people are especially vulnerable due to age-related changes in their bodies and a higher prevalence of underlying health conditions. Young children and infants also struggle to regulate their body temperature effectively.

Pre-existing Conditions Matter

Individuals with existing chronic illnesses, such as heart disease, respiratory problems, or diabetes, face significantly heightened risks during heat waves and periods of poor air quality.

Socioeconomic Factors

People on lower incomes, those living in poorly insulated or inadequate housing, and residents of more deprived areas or urban neighborhoods (where the urban heat island effect is stronger) are often more exposed and have fewer resources to cope with extreme heat and pollution.

Broader Health Impacts

Beyond direct effects from heat and air pollution, climate change affects health in other ways.

Increased Flood Risk

Changes in rainfall patterns and rising sea levels increase the likelihood of flooding, which can cause physical injury and displacement.

Moreover, floods have severe and lasting negative consequences for mental well-being, often leading to conditions like post-traumatic stress disorder.

Changes in Disease Spread

A warming climate can influence the spread of certain infectious diseases. This includes altering the range and activity of disease-carrying insects like ticks and mosquitoes, potentially increasing the risk of illnesses such as Lyme disease.

Changes can also affect food and water safety, raising the risk of foodborne or waterborne infections.

Impacts on Food Security

Climate disruptions like droughts and extreme heat can affect agricultural production, potentially leading to reduced crop yields and increased food costs.

This can contribute to food insecurity, particularly for low-income households, impacting dietary quality and potentially worsening health outcomes like obesity and related conditions.

Mental Health Toll

The stresses of extreme weather events, alongside anxiety about the future impacts of climate change (often called eco-distress), are having a significant impact on mental health across the population, particularly among younger generations.

Addressing the Challenge

Recognizing these growing threats, efforts are underway to address the health impacts of climate change.

Reducing Emissions

A fundamental step is reducing the greenhouse gas emissions that drive climate change. This involves transitioning away from fossil fuels and adopting cleaner energy sources across all sectors, including energy generation, transport, and housing.

Adapting to Changes

Alongside mitigation, adaptation strategies are essential to build resilience. These include developing heat action plans, improving early warning systems, creating cooling centers, and implementing measures to manage flood risks.

Urban Solutions

In cities, strategies like increasing green spaces and urban tree cover can help reduce temperatures and absorb some air pollutants. Improving building design and insulation can also help manage indoor temperatures and air quality.

Healthcare Preparedness

Health services like the NHS are also taking steps to build resilience, including assessing climate risks to infrastructure and service delivery and developing plans to cope with increased demand during extreme events.

A Collective Responsibility

Ultimately, tackling the health impacts of climate change requires coordinated action from governments, organizations, communities, and individuals. Protecting health in a changing climate involves both reducing the pace of warming and preparing for the changes already underway.

Conclusion

Ultimately, the evidence is clear: a changing climate is a serious threat to our well-being, impacting everything from the air we breathe to the safety of our communities and the capacity of our health services.

The increase in extreme heat and the worsening of air quality are particularly urgent concerns, harming those most susceptible among us. Confronting these widespread health hazards demands a twofold approach: drastically cutting the pollution driving climate change and building our resilience to the impacts already in motion.

By working together to implement strong mitigation and adaptation strategies, we can protect public health and strive for a healthier future for everyone.
